Biographical Information[edit]

Shigeru Yagi was drafted by the Hankyu Braves in the 3rd round of the 1979 NPB draft, and he played 92 games with a .217/.278/.304 batting line in 1980. He was 6-for-29 in 1981, and he hit .226/.300/.283 in 1982. Yagi had a .200/.273/.225 batting line in 1983, then he was traded to the Hanshin Tigers for cash. He played 60 games with a .187/.218/.253 batting line in 1984, and he announced his retirement.

Overall, Yagi hit .209/.262/.275 with 70 hits in 5 seasons in NPB.
